migratory bird[Alexandros]
![migratory bird[Alexandros]](https://i.ytimg.com/vi/O_DLtVuiqhI/sddefault.jpg)
This is the tenth single by the four-piece rock band [Alexandros], known for their delicate rock sound featuring a captivating high-tone voice.
Despite being their major-label debut single, it received numerous tie-ins with films and commercials and is widely recognized as the song that rapidly expanded the band’s name.
With a catchy, fast-paced guitar riff that evokes the title and a soaring chorus melody, it gives a sense of momentum that can lift your spirits and push you forward.
It’s a refreshing rock tune that serves as a tailwind for taking a new step.
Rock The World[Alexandros]
![Rock The World[Alexandros]](https://i.ytimg.com/vi/ea3VmKfGvq8/sddefault.jpg)
Alexandros’s song “Rock The World” teaches us that painful experiences and sad events can make us stronger.
Released as a single in 2022, it was chosen as the theme song for the KADOKAWA-distributed theatrical anime Goodbye, Don Glees!.
Its catchy melody riding on a fast-paced beat is striking, and it’s said to be a popular track at live shows as well.
If you’re feeling down right now, it’s the perfect cheer-up song—so give “Rock The World” a listen and turn that experience into strength!
Full-Power BoySukima Suichi

The song chosen as the Japanese ending theme for Disney and Pixar’s Onward is Sukima Switch’s “Zenryoku Shonen” (“Full-Powered Boy”).
Released as a single in 2005, it reached No.
3 on the Oricon Singles Chart.
The intro, which begins with a piano phrase, fills you with excitement as you listen.
The lyrics, which teach the importance of not being bound by fixed ideas, are also memorable.
It’s an encouraging anthem that I especially want people who are about to take on something new to hear!

soundtrackCreepy Nuts × Sugata Masaki

It’s a motivational song that stays close to everyday life.
Masaki Suda’s vocals, in collaboration with Creepy Nuts, resonate with listeners’ hearts.
Rather than celebrating a glamorous life, it sings about the importance of living ordinary days to the fullest.
Released digitally in July 2020, it was also chosen as the theme song for Nippon TV’s “Sukkiri.” It’s a perfect track for those who feel lost in life or want to live true to themselves.
Listening to this piece will give you the courage to play your own “soundtrack.”
Give it some guts!!Urufuruzu

When it comes to the Ulfuls’ mega-hits led by the irresistibly soulful vocals of Tortoise Matsumoto, you can’t leave out “Guts Da ze!!”.
It’s a classic that reached No.
6 on the Oricon Singles Chart.
The lyrics, which make you think, “Even if nothing’s going right, let’s give it one more try!” are truly inspiring.
The groovy disco beat—taking inspiration from the American funk band KC & The Sunshine Band’s smash hit “That’s the Way”—also really amps up the energy.
As many times as you likeDREAMS COME TRUE

It’s a song by DREAMS COME TRUE that gives the impression of cheering you on to overcome hardships and move forward.
It was written as the theme song for the drama “Shin Kyumei Byoto 24 Ji” (Emergency Room 24 Hours), and you can feel a powerful message of encouragement that evokes the content of the show.
The sound has a calm, grand atmosphere, conveying a gentle quality that soothes the heart.
It’s also striking how the number of words in the vocals increases toward the chorus, which seems to express the message growing stronger.
To Us Who Were Once GeniusesCreepy Nuts

It’s a song by Creepy Nuts that gives you the courage to move forward, along with a message that resonates with the heart.
It reminds you of the boundless possibilities of childhood and offers a chance to reclaim the individuality that can get lost in society.
Released in August 2020 as the title track of their album, it was also used in a commercial for Teikyo Heisei University.
The melody is catchy, and you can enjoy the wordplay unique to hip-hop.
It’s perfect for those who feel lost in life or want to take on a new challenge.
Give it a listen when you need a boost of energy or want to fire yourself up.
